      Meaning of the first name Chakib

      Origin

      Arabic-speaking Regions

      Meaning

      One who is Generous

      Variations

      Chakiba, Chakira, Chaise
      The name Chakib, of Arabic origin, carries the meaning of one who is generous. This characteristic signifies a person who is not only open-handed and liberal with their resources but also embodies a spirit of kindness and support toward others. The name reflects a positive attribute that is highly regarded in many cultures, particularly in Arabic-speaking societies. As such, individuals bearing this name are often associated with benevolence and thoughtfulness, aligning with broader cultural values placed on generosity and altruism.

      Historically, the name Chakib has been present in Arabic culture for centuries, often associated with figures of influence in literature, poetry, and religion. Throughout various periods, individuals named Chakib have contributed to the cultural and intellectual fabric of their societies. The name appears in historical texts, emphasizing the virtues of generosity and kindness during significant social and political transformations in the Arab world. As a result, the name is not merely a personal identifier but also a symbolic representation of cultural ideals concerning hospitality and social responsibility.

      In contemporary contexts, Chakib remains a relevant name across various Arabic-speaking regions. It is commonly found in countries such as Morocco, Algeria, and Tunisia, among others. In modern times, those named Chakib can be seen in diverse fields, from politics to arts and academia, reflecting the ongoing significance of the name's connotations. As societies evolve, the values associated with the name continue to resonate, making Chakib a popular choice for parents who wish to instill qualities of generosity and kindness in their children. Furthermore, the name has gained some recognition outside of Arabic-speaking communities, showcasing the increasing globalization of names and cultures.
